Admissions, George Washington University

George Washington University put a full-size custom die-cut sticker sheet in their admitted student packs for the first time in 2018. They did an outstanding job of using the space, incorporating school colors, unique logos and campus landmarks, giving admitted students a wide range of options with which to decorate their tech, water bottles and more. They knew the design and stickers were going over really well when early admitted students, who did not receive the stickers in their admit packs because the design was not finalized at the early admission date, started contacting the office about how they could get the stickers. They were seeing them posted on social media and wanted some for themselves.
